I am indigenous to old Beijing, and I have spent 71 years. 50 years ago, the Taitung Brigade of Dongyi Commune in Lucheng County, Lucheng County, Southeast Shanxi Province (now Taitung Village, Chengjiachuan Office, Lucheng District, Changzhi City, Shanxi) was swept up by the wave of Zhiqing to go to the countryside for nearly five years. Every day at sunrise and sunset. Daily meals are dominated by cornmeal, millet and sorghum noodles. One pound of hemp seed oil and more than a dozen pounds of wheat can be distributed a year. Hungry every day! "Spiritual dinner" with "interstitial friends" is the first priority! The slogan of that era was "grain-oriented, all-round development", but in fact, the main crops were coarse grain varieties (maize, sorghum, etc.) with high yields. A popular delicacy in the Jin and Shaanxi Loess Plateau: yellow rice noodle fried cake, the yellow rice used has a low yield, so it is rarely planted! The farmers in the village (including, of course, our Beijing Zhiqing) rarely eat a meal of yellow rice noodle fried fried cake a year! After returning to Beijing, I think very closely!
